  42. #include <stdlib.h>
  43. #include "pthread.h"
  44. #include "implement.h"
  45. int
  46. pthread_barrier_destroy (pthread_barrier_t * barrier)
  47. {
  48. int result = 0;
  49. pthread_barrier_t b;
  50. if (barrier == NULL || *barrier == (pthread_barrier_t) PTE_OBJECT_INVALID)
  51. {
  52. return EINVAL;
  53. }
  54. b = *barrier;
  55. *barrier = NULL;
  56. if (0 == (result = sem_destroy (&(b->semBarrierBreeched[0]))))
  57. {
  58. if (0 == (result = sem_destroy (&(b->semBarrierBreeched[1]))))
  59. {
  60. (void) free (b);
  61. return 0;
  62. }
  63. (void) sem_init (&(b->semBarrierBreeched[0]), b->pshared, 0);
  64. }
  65. *barrier = b;
  66. return (result);
  67. }
